If conditions become unrepresentative, contact the National Weather Service. .DISCUSSION...High humidity and some fog will clear around 10 AM with mild temperatures this afternoon. A weak cold front will bring light to moderate rain early Saturday morning and a second round of light rain Sunday. By the end of the weekend the burn location should have received around 1/2". In addition to the rain, overcast skies, cooler temperatures, high humidity will prevail through the weekend. Warmer and drier conditions return next week. .REST OF TODAY...
